What is battery management system (BMS)?

The battery management system (BMS) is the most important component of the battery energy storage system and the link between the battery pack and the external equipment that determines the battery's utilization rate. Its performance is very important for the cost, safety and reliability of the energy storage system .

What is a battery balancing system (BMS)?

By identifying and mitigating unsafe operating conditions, the BMS ensures the safe operation of the battery pack and the connected device. It prevents overcharging, over discharging, and thermal runaway. To maintain uniformity across individual cells, the BMS incorporates a cell balancing function.

How does a BMS protect a battery pack?

Monitoring battery pack current and cell or module voltages is the road to electrical protection. The electrical SOA of any battery cell is bound by current and voltage. Figure 1 illustrates a typical lithium-ion cell SOA, and a well-designed BMS will protect the pack by preventing operation outside the manufacturer’s cell ratings.

How Does A BMS Balance A Lithium Battery?

A BMS balances a battery by individually monitoring all the cell group voltages and connecting the highest cell group to some sort of energy transfer mechanism. Usually, a BMS will balance a battery by burning off the excess energy that is found in the highest cell group.

Active Cell Balancing in Battery Packs

The energy transfer can be from one cel l to the whole battery, from the w hole battery to one cell, or from cell to cell. Each energy transfer is based on the type of dedicated DC-to-DC converter. The energy is transferred from the strongest cell to the whole battery or other cells, and from the battery or other cells to the weakest cell.

What is a Battery Management System (BMS)? [+Types]

The voltage SOA defines the range between two voltages that the battery cells must operate within. Just as it measures the temperature, the BMS regularly measures the voltage of the battery pack''s cells. If the cells are charged or discharged beyond the voltage SOA, the BMS should turn off the battery pack.

Battery Management System

To protect the battery cells or battery pack from malfunctioning and permanent damage, different sensors are incorporated with BMS. With the help of sensor signals, the battery cells can be protected from overcharge, undercharge, uniformity fault, insulation fault, high rate of temperature rise, and low temperature [21].
